Merge tag 'irqchip-4.9-1' of git://git.kernel.org/pub/scm/linux/kernel/git/maz/arm-platforms into irq/core
Merge the first drop of irqchip updates for 4.9 from Marc Zyngier: - ACPI IORT core code - IORT support for the GICv3 ITS - A few of GIC cleanups
